exim4 vhost problem(e)
habe einen Websurfer aufgezogen ( Sarge, Apache 1.3, exim4, ...) mit vhosts.
dabei ist die Verzeichnishirarchie wie folgt aufgebaut:
/var/www/user1/web/domain1.tld/html
/var/www/user2/web/domain2.tld/html
...
für jede virtuelle Domain habe ich eine eigene aliases-Datei angelegt.
z.B. /var/www/user1/domain1.tld-aliases (im std-Format wie /etc/aliases)
zudem wurde ein Softlink von jeder Aliases-Datei erstellt und in /var/wwwcenter/aliases/ gespeichert.
z.B. /var/wwwcenter/aliases/domain1.tld-aliases -> /var/www/user1/domain1.tld-aliases
verwende die aufgestückelte variante der exim4-conf
die router: (/etc/exim4/conf.d/router/)
...
900_exim4-config_local_user
950_exim4-config_domainaliases
...
(habe die nicht relevanten router weggelassen)
meine 950_exim4-config_domainaliases:
-----code------
domain_aliases:
driver = redirect
domains = +local_domains
debug_print = "R: virtual for $local_part@domain"
data = ${lookup{$local_part}wildlsearch*{/var/wwwcenter/aliases/$domain-aliases}}
-----/code-----
meine virtuellen domains wurden den local_domains hinzugefügt ohne Probleme (lsearch;/etc/exim4/vdomains)
ich kann Mails verschicken und Empfangen ohne Probleme, doch angenommen es existiert ein alias: "info: root" der Domain: "domain1.tld" und ein lokaler user mit dem Namen "info", so wird die Mail, welche an
"info@domain1.tld" bedingt durch meine Mail-Router-Reihenfolge vom router local_user an den lokalen user "info" geschickt und nicht etwa an den user root wie in der aliases-Datei der domain: "domain1.tld" festgelegt.
Wie kann man dieses Problem lösen ohne Benutzer in ihrer Namenswahl bezüglich neuer user und aliases einzuschränken?
______________________________________________________________
Verschicken Sie romantische, coole und witzige Bilder per SMS!
Jetzt bei WEB.DE FreeMail: http://f.web.de/?mc=021193
Reply to: